Upgrade to 2020.08 process

Note:  Upgrading to version 2020.08 requires new license generation from the Apliqo team. Please contact your Cubewise / Apliqo representative in order to generate the new license. In addition , this is a major release , which might have some small changes on existing reports. Please make sure to review the full release notes to make sure you are aware of all of those.

Upgrade process

 If you have Cubewise Pulse installed you can use the online migration package below which will automate the entire upgrade process and skip to step 2.

2020.08 Pulse Online Package

In case Pulse is not available, you can use the following offline package.

2020.08 Offline Loose File Package

Note:  Upgrade your Content Store instance first. After completing the Content Store update, you can then simply use the installer and update your existing webapps to complete the upgrade process.

Offline package process (loose file upgrade)

Step 0: 

  • Stop the Content store service 
  • take a backup of the current content store
  • unzip the Offline loose file package to a local directory

Step 1: 

  • copy ALL objects from the offline package to the existing content store data folder (override files which exist already in the directory)
  • start the ContentStore TM1 service 
  • Re-run the process }APQ.UX.Server.Upgrade

After the process has completed you can run the installer to update your existing web apps to the latest version.

Step 2:

  • run the installer:
  • Make sure you leave the Install Apliqo Application server check box ticked.
  • update the required webapps.

Step 3:

  • For the new cube viewer widget to work on each Webapp you update, you need to manually override the 'settings.json' with this new one
  • location of the file is '\ApliqoServer\webapps\App Name\WEB-INF\config\settings.json'
